Ionic bonding is the complete transfer of valence electron(s) between atoms. It is a type of chemical bond that generates two oppositely charged ions. When an organism is buried quickly, there is less decay and the better the chance for it to be preserved. The hard parts of organisms, such as bones, shells, and teeth have a better chance of becoming fossils than do softer parts. One reason for this is that scavengers generally do not eat these parts.

We have two alleles, one dominant and one recessive: Y and y. Usually, a capital letter is used for dominant alleles, so Y is a dominant allele and y is a recessive allele. There are three combinations of those alleles, and thus, three genotypes: YY, Yy, yy.
We know that </span><span>Yy is for yellow seeds. An individual with Yy is heterozygote. Heterozygotes have one dominant and one recessive allele, but the dominant masks the recessive allele, so expressed trait is dominant. Since yellow seed is the result of heterozygous Yy, yellow seed is the dominant trait.
